What would be wrong with giving everyone a specific numbered token, something 2 inches long (for reference), not easily copied or reproduced, that has to be placed on the fish when photographing. And scoring by 1/2 inches. With either no limit on number of fish allowed to be scored, or set the limit to the 10 best fish per angler. It might result in the occasional tie.....but hey, what's wrong with a few ties? The results can be scrolled on a big screen TV for all participants (or spectators) to see. It would work just fine.

  24. What he said. Here's what ya do if you have a tongue jack on the trailer..... Pull the boat about a foot off the back of the trailer. Let the tongue jack all the way down. Block up the transom of the boat. Raise the tongue jack up until the rear of the boat is off the trailer. Now block the front. Release the bow winch. Lower the tongue jack. Pull the trailer out from under it. Reverse the proceedure to put it back on the trailer.
